The Global Celebration of Yoga
Every year on June 21, people across the world celebrate International Yoga Day, a special occasion dedicated to promoting physical health, mental well-being, and inner harmony through the practice of yoga. Since its recognition by the United Nations in 2014, International Yoga Day has become a global movement that inspires millions to embrace a healthier and more balanced lifestyle.

Why International Yoga Day Matters
The date of June 21 was chosen because it marks the Summer Solstice, the longest day of the year in the Northern Hemisphere. In yogic tradition, this day holds great significance as it symbolizes transformation, growth, and enlightenment.
International Yoga Day serves as a reminder that wellness extends beyond physical fitness. It encourages individuals to adopt mindful living practices that foster emotional stability, mental clarity, and spiritual awareness. Through community events, yoga sessions, workshops, and awareness campaigns, the day promotes the universal message that yoga belongs to everyone, regardless of age, culture, or background.
Understanding the Essence of Yoga
The word “Yoga” is derived from the Sanskrit word “Yuj,” meaning union. Yoga represents the union of the body, mind, and consciousness. While many people know yoga through physical postures or asanas, it encompasses a much broader philosophy that includes:
- Asanas (Physical Postures)
- Pranayama (Breathing Techniques)
- Dhyana (Meditation)
- Relaxation Practices
- Yogic Lifestyle Principles
- Mindfulness and Self-Awareness
Together, these practices create a comprehensive approach to health and personal development.

Improved Flexibility and Strength
Yoga gently stretches and strengthens muscles throughout the body. Regular practice improves flexibility, enhances mobility, and helps maintain healthy joints and muscles.
Better Posture and Spinal Health

Modern lifestyles often involve long hours of sitting and screen usage, leading to poor posture and back problems. Yoga strengthens the core muscles and promotes proper spinal alignment, reducing discomfort and improving posture.
Enhanced Balance and Coordination
Many yoga poses challenge balance and body awareness, helping practitioners develop stability and coordination that benefit everyday activities.
Supports Cardiovascular Health
Research has shown that yoga may help lower blood pressure, improve circulation, and support heart health by reducing stress and promoting relaxation.
Boosts Overall Immunity
Yoga contributes to a stronger immune system by improving circulation, reducing stress hormones, and encouraging better sleep and recovery.

One of yoga’s most celebrated benefits is its ability to calm the mind. Through mindful breathing and meditation, yoga activates the body’s relaxation response, helping reduce stress and anxiety.
Improves Concentration and Focus
Regular meditation and breathing exercises improve mental clarity, memory, and concentration. Students and professionals often find yoga beneficial for enhancing productivity and focus.

Promotes Emotional Well-being
Yoga encourages self-awareness and mindfulness, enabling individuals to manage emotions more effectively and develop greater resilience in the face of challenges.
Encourages Better Sleep
Relaxation techniques practiced in yoga help calm the nervous system, making it easier to achieve deeper and more restful sleep.
